Splunk acquired Phantom, the leading Security Operations Platform, in April 2018. Phantom helps you improve security and better manage risk by integrating your team, processes, and tools together. With Phantom, you can automate tasks, orchestrate workflows, and support a broad range of SOC functions including event and case management, collaboration, and reporting. Work smarter by automating repetitive tasks, effectively force multiplying your team’s efforts and allowing them to focus their attention on mission-critical decisions. It also helps you respond faster and reduce dwell times with automated detection, investigation, and response. Using Phantom helps strengthen your defenses by integrating your entire security infrastructure so that each part is actively participating in your defense strategy.
